Understanding Meta Platforms and Its Ownership
Meta Platforms is the parent company which oversees some of the most widely used social media and communication applications worldwide. Formerly known as Facebook, the company rebranded to Meta Platforms to reflect its broader focus on building the metaverse and advancing immersive digital experiences. As part of this broader shift, Mark Zuckerberg has also announced Meta Compute, a large-scale AI infrastructure initiative designed to support advanced models and immersive technologies.
The company is owned and led by Mark Zuckerberg, who co-founded Facebook. His vision has evolved from a social network to an ambitious plan for interconnected virtual spaces through Meta’s investments and acquisitions.
Popular Apps Under Meta Platforms
- Facebook: The original social networking platform connecting billions globally.
- Instagram: A photo and video-sharing app with extensive influence on digital culture.
- WhatsApp: A messaging service with encrypted communication for personal and business use.
- Messenger: Separate from Facebook but linked for instant messaging and calling features.
- Horizon Worlds: A virtual reality social platform designed to pioneer the metaverse.
These apps illustrate Meta Platforms’ diversified reach across social networking, communication, digital content and immersive experiences.
Meta Platforms’ AI Innovations and Impact
Artificial intelligence is central to Meta Platforms’ strategic growth. The company invests heavily in AI research to improve user experience, content moderation and to develop new capabilities in virtual reality. That investment extends to strategic acquisitions, including Meta’s decision to acquire AI audio startup Waveforms to advance immersive and spatial sound experiences across virtual environments.
AI applications include advanced image and speech recognition, natural language processing for chatbots and predictive algorithms supporting personalized content feeds. These innovations enhance efficiency and engagement across all Meta’s products.
Revenue Streams and Financial Performance
Meta Platforms generates revenue primarily through advertising. Businesses leverage its platforms to reach targeted audiences, driving significant ad sales worldwide.
Besides advertising, additional revenue comes from:
- Virtual reality hardware and software sales
- Payments and commerce transactions
- Subscriptions and developer services
This diverse income portfolio supports consistent financial growth and funds investments in emerging technologies.
Stock Overview and Market Presence
Meta Platforms trades publicly on the NASDAQ under the ticker symbol “META.” The stock is closely watched for its representation of social media and technology sector performance.
Investors consider Meta’s scale, innovation in AI, and the strategic shift towards the metaverse key factors impacting market valuation. Fluctuations often reflect broader tech trends, regulatory news and earnings reports.
